6 King Edward Avenue, Aylesbury, HP21 7JD is a freehold detached property built between 1900-1929. The property offers approximately 2,056 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have six b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£849,649 , which equates to approximately £413 per square foot. It was last sold on 27 Feb 2025 for £870,000. Since then, the value has decreased by £20,351, representing a 2.3% decrease, or approximately 2.9% per year.

6 King Edward Avenue, Aylesbury, Buckinghamshire, HP21 7JD has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 23 Oct 2024.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 28 Jul 2009. The rating of D remains the same, but the energy efficiency score improved by 7.9%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ency changing from very good to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water energy efficiency changing from very good to good,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 150 mm loft insulation to pitched, 400+ m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from good to very good.
  • The windows were upgraded from partial double glazing to fully double glazed.
  • The lighting was updated from no low energy lighting to low energy lighting in all f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to very good.
